Technological Innovations Shaping the 2024 Fishing Game Landscape
Recent developments have focused on leveraging cutting-edge graphics engines such as Unreal Engine 5 to enhance visual fidelity, delivering hyper-realistic water and environmental effects. Additionally, advances in haptic feedback and motion controls aim to deepen immersion, blurring the lines between virtual and real-world fishing experiences. For example, titles like Fishing Universe and Pro Angler Classic are pioneering adaptive AI that dynamically alters gameplay difficulty based on player skill, ensuring accessibility and challenge in equal measure.
Industry reports estimate that the market for simulation and sports-based esports will reach a staggering $2.8 billion globally by 2025, with fishing titles occupying a particularly notable niche due to their unique appeal to both casual gamers and competitive players.
The Rise of Competitive Fishing: A Cultural and Market Insight
Competitive fishing games are increasingly being integrated into digital tournaments, fostering communities that mirror real-world fishing tournaments like FLW (Fishing League Worldwide) and B.A.S.S. The contextual appeal lies in the authentic simulation of techniques and environments, offering a platform for enthusiasts to showcase skills. Notably, the upcoming releases in this genre are expected to incorporate community-driven features, live-streaming capabilities, and cross-platform play, aligning with the broader esports evolution.

Anticipated Titles and Industry Forecasts for 2024
The anticipated line-up for 2024 indicates an industry optimistic about blending realism with entertainment. Titles are expected to feature diverse ecological environments—ranging from pristine lakes to oceanic depths—complete with seasonal variations and weather effects. Such features aim to increase replayability and challenge.
| Title | Platform | Main Features | Expected Release |
|---|---|---|---|
| Waterway Warriors | PC, Consoles | Realistic physics, multiplayer tournaments | Q2 2024 |
| Deep Sea Challenge | PC, VR | Immersive VR experience, AI-driven weather | Q3 2024 |
| Bass Blitz | Mobile, Tablet | Casual mode, online leaderboards | Q1 2024 |
Industry analysts emphasize that the greatest growth will come from titles that successfully incorporate adaptive AI, social features, and seamless cross-platform experiences—factors that are increasingly shaping consumer preferences.
